I've knocked the top card off my want list a few times:
--I searched for an E282 (Oh Boy Gum; Goudey's 1st card product) Jack Dempsey for years before snagging one on Ebay a few years ago. Haven't seen another since. ![]() --I found my #1 baseball card, a Pebble Beach Clothiers Lefty O'Doul, at the 2006 National. ![]() --I got a signed 1951 Ringside Ray Miller in a Clean Sweep auction a few years ago.
